The connection between mail theft and identity theft and how to protect yourself from both

Mail theft and identity theft are two crimes that often go hand in hand. Criminals can steal your mail to gain access to sensitive personal information, such as credit card statements, bank statements, and even social security numbers. This information can then be used to commit identity theft, a crime that can cause significant financial and emotional damage. In this blog, we will explore the connection between mail theft and identity theft and provide tips on how to protect yourself from both.

What is Mail Theft and Identity Theft?

Mail theft occurs when someone steals mail from your mailbox or porch. This can include letters, packages, and even checks. Thieves are looking for valuable items that they can use or sell. Identity theft, on the other hand, occurs when someone uses your personal information without your permission to open new accounts, make purchases, or commit other fraudulent activities.

The Connection between Mail Theft and Identity Theft

Mail theft is a common way that identity thieves obtain personal information. When criminals steal your mail, they can get access to credit card statements, bank statements, and other personal documents that contain sensitive information. This information can then be used to open new accounts or make purchases in your name. Thieves can even use stolen checks to access your bank account.

How to Protect Yourself from Mail Theft and Identity Theft

Fortunately, there are steps you can take to protect yourself from both mail theft and identity theft.

Secure Your Mailbox

The first step to preventing mail theft is to secure your mailbox. Consider installing a locking mailbox or a mailbox with a slot that only allows mail to be inserted, not removed. If you live in an apartment complex, make sure your mailbox is secure and only accessible by tenants.

Collect Your Mail Regularly

Don't let mail sit in your mailbox for an extended period of time. Collect your mail daily, if possible. If you're going out of town, consider having a trusted neighbor or friend collect your mail for you.

Use Package Delivery Services

If you frequently receive packages, consider using a package delivery service, such as Amazon Locker or UPS Access Point. These services allow you to have packages delivered to a secure location, such as a locker or retail store, where you can pick them up at your convenience.

Monitor Your Credit

Regularly monitoring your credit can help you detect any fraudulent activity early. You can obtain a free credit report from each of the three major credit reporting agencies once a year. Review your report for any unauthorized accounts or transactions.

Shred Sensitive Documents

When disposing of sensitive documents, such as credit card statements or bank statements, make sure to shred them first. This will prevent thieves from being able to obtain your personal information from the trash.
